A comparative study of supraclavicular block, interscalene block, and combination of supraclavicular with interscalene block using 0.5% ropivacaine and dexmedetomidine as adjuvant by nerve stimulation technique in upper limb surgery

Background: Anesthesia for upper limb surgeries may include general anesthesia, regional anesthesia, or combination of both.
